We see where the Dudley boys took care of Smith 87-72 last night. PJ Hairston, Brandon Pennix, and Brendan Wyatt all double-digit scoring games for the Panthers. Freshman Reggie Dillard had nine points and Trey Goddette, a senior, had 8 points to give Dudley the big boost they needed to beat Smith. Dudley will host Word of God on Saturday night at 7:30 in the Panther gymnasium. WOG has John Wall, the nation’s top point guard, who is supposed to be headed to Kentucky and they also have C.J. Leslie who has a ticket to Sidney Lowe’s progam at N.C. State.
No score available on the Smith-Dudley girls game, if they played at all, the Panthers were in action the night before against Bishop McGuinness. *****Dudley girls, 83-43 over Smith.***** The Eastern Guilford Wildcats topped Cedar Ridge in girls action, 53-30. One of our area’s most promising players, Miranda Jenkins, led the Lady ‘Cats with 19 points. Amirah Jamison pumped in 11, Lashonda Anderson contributed 9 and Capricia Smalls returned to the ‘Cat lineup with 8 important points. The ‘Cats are now (2-1).
